ďťż
 
jak zrobic statystyki narastajace do daty? ďťż
 
jak zrobic statystyki narastajace do daty?
Zobacz wiadomości
 
Cytat
A gdyby tak się wedrzeć na umysłów górę, / Gdyby stanąć na ludzkich myśli piramidzie, / I przebić czołem przesądów chmurę, / I być najwyższą myślą wcieloną. . . Juliusz Słowacki, Kordian
Indeks BCB i MySQL subiekt gt fototapeta
 
  Witamy

jak zrobic statystyki narastajace do daty?



:\) - 24-06-2006 00:09
jak zrobic statystyki narastajace do daty?
  Witam
mam pytanie jak w wyniku zapytania sql z danych dziennych (data co jakis
czas, kategoria produktu, sprzedaz w danym dniu) stworzyc statystyki
narastajaco do danej daty ( data, kategoria prod, sprzedaz narastajaco do
danej daty).
Pozdrawiam
MT





saymon - 24-06-2006 00:10

  Nie zabardzo rozumiem ale chyba chodzi ci o posortowanie danych wg.
daty.
Zastosuj w SQL "ORDER BY Nazwa kolumny"

:) napisał(a):
> Witam
> mam pytanie jak w wyniku zapytania sql z danych dziennych (data co jakis
> czas, kategoria produktu, sprzedaz w danym dniu) stworzyc statystyki
> narastajaco do danej daty ( data, kategoria prod, sprzedaz narastajaco do
> danej daty).
> Pozdrawiam
> MT




:\) - 24-06-2006 00:10

  Z sortowaniem radze sobie calkiem niezle
Raczej chodziloby mi o to zeby dla danej daty wyswietlala sie laczna wartosc
sprzedazy ze wszystkich dotychczasowych dni sprzedazy (czyli z wszystkich
rekordow gdzie data jest <=

Użytkownik "saymon" <gen_saymon@wp.pl> napisał w wiadomości
news:1151062789.328518.311010@i40g2000cwc.googlegr oups.com...
Nie zabardzo rozumiem ale chyba chodzi ci o posortowanie danych wg.
daty.
Zastosuj w SQL "ORDER BY Nazwa kolumny"

:) napisał(a):
> Witam
> mam pytanie jak w wyniku zapytania sql z danych dziennych (data co jakis
> czas, kategoria produktu, sprzedaz w danym dniu) stworzyc statystyki
> narastajaco do danej daty ( data, kategoria prod, sprzedaz narastajaco do
> danej daty).
> Pozdrawiam
> MT




Marek TROFIMIUK - 24-06-2006 00:10

  ":\)" <kolega_55@poczta.onet.pl> wrote:
> Z sortowaniem radze sobie calkiem niezle
> Raczej chodziloby mi o to zeby dla danej daty wyswietlala sie laczna wartosc
> sprzedazy ze wszystkich dotychczasowych dni sprzedazy (czyli z wszystkich
> rekordow gdzie data jest <=

jeśli to oracle, to:
http://www.oracle.com/technology/ora...05/062005.html

jeśli nie-oracle to coś takiego, powinno zadziała (pewnie będzie wolne)
select t1.data, t1.sprzedaz sprzedaz_dzien,
(select sum(t2.sprzedaz) from tabela t2
where t2.data <= t1.data
-- tutaj pewnie warto dodać ograczenie do roku/miesiąca:
-- year(t2.data) <=year(t1.data)
) sprzedaz_do
from table t1

pozdr

--
Marek Trofimiuk < mt20863 (at) sgh waw pl >
Primary key fingerprint: FA3C 14D8 020F FA0C 70AE 930C F63F F04B 2ADD 9DD7





Marek TROFIMIUK - 24-06-2006 00:10

  Marek TROFIMIUK <mt20863@sgh.waw.pl> wrote:
> ":\)" <kolega_55@poczta.onet.pl> wrote:
>> Z sortowaniem radze sobie calkiem niezle
>> Raczej chodziloby mi o to zeby dla danej daty wyswietlala sie laczna wartosc
>> sprzedazy ze wszystkich dotychczasowych dni sprzedazy (czyli z wszystkich
>> rekordow gdzie data jest <=
>
> jeśli to oracle, to:
> http://www.oracle.com/technology/ora...05/062005.html
>
> jeśli nie-oracle to coś takiego, powinno zadziała (pewnie będzie wolne)
> select t1.data, t1.sprzedaz sprzedaz_dzien,
> (select sum(t2.sprzedaz) from tabela t2
> where t2.data <= t1.data
> -- tutaj pewnie warto dodać ograczenie do roku/miesiąca:
> -- year(t2.data) <=year(t1.data)
> ) sprzedaz_do
> from table t1

s/year(t2.data) <=year(t1.data)/year(t2.data) = year(t1.data)

--
Marek Trofimiuk < mt20863 (at) sgh waw pl >
Primary key fingerprint: FA3C 14D8 020F FA0C 70AE 930C F63F F04B 2ADD 9DD7




:\) - 24-06-2006 00:10

  Oj zdecydoanie nie-oracle - cos duzo bardziej prymitywnego
Dzieki za rade, choc na razie nie bede testowal - poradzilem sobie w podobny
choc troche bardziej przyziemny sposob
Jeszcze raz dzieki i pozdrawiam
MT

Użytkownik "Marek TROFIMIUK" <mt20863@sgh.waw.pl> napisał w wiadomości
news:0T38jc57IallNccg.mt20863@akson.sgh.waw.pl...
> ":\)" <kolega_55@poczta.onet.pl> wrote:
>> Z sortowaniem radze sobie calkiem niezle
>> Raczej chodziloby mi o to zeby dla danej daty wyswietlala sie laczna
>> wartosc
>> sprzedazy ze wszystkich dotychczasowych dni sprzedazy (czyli z wszystkich
>> rekordow gdzie data jest <=
>
> jeśli to oracle, to:
> http://www.oracle.com/technology/ora...05/062005.html
>
> jeśli nie-oracle to coś takiego, powinno zadziała (pewnie będzie wolne)
> select t1.data, t1.sprzedaz sprzedaz_dzien,
> (select sum(t2.sprzedaz) from tabela t2
> where t2.data <= t1.data
> -- tutaj pewnie warto dodać ograczenie do roku/miesiąca:
> -- year(t2.data) <=year(t1.data)
> ) sprzedaz_do
> from table t1
>
> pozdr
>
> --
> Marek Trofimiuk < mt20863 (at) sgh waw pl >
> Primary key fingerprint: FA3C 14D8 020F FA0C 70AE 930C F63F F04B 2ADD
> 9DD7
  • zanotowane.pl
  • doc.pisz.pl
  • pdf.pisz.pl
  • effulla.pev.pl
  • comp
    Co zrobić jak ktoś usunie rekord zeby nie stracic informacji [mssql] Dane pośrednie, jak wyjąć/wykorzystać ponownie? jak to zrobić? VB2005 Express - Baza Access - Jak zrobic setup i deployment? JAK ZROBIĆ ŁADNE PRZEJŚCIE MIĘDZY DWOMA ZDJĘCIAMI W CORELU? POSTGRES 7.4.7 jak zrobic by funkcja zwracala wiecej jak jednawartosc [ORACLE, JDBC] ORA-17070 - nie wiem co z tym zrobić... MSDE jak zrobic attache database dla konkretnej instancji Photoshop - akcje nie daja rady, jak to zrobic inaczej? Eclipse - co zrobić żeby widział i uzupełniał tagliby? jak zrobic menu w oddzielnym pliku (php) ??
  • zanotowane.pl
  • doc.pisz.pl
  • pdf.pisz.pl
  • anette.xlx.pl
  • Cytat

    Decede mihi sole - nie zasłaniaj mi słonca.
    Gdy kogoś kochasz, jesteś jak stworzyciel świata - na cokolwiek spojrzysz, nabiera to kształtu, wypełnia się barwą, światłem. Powietrze przytula się do ciebie, choćby był mróz, a ty masz w sobie tyle radości, że musisz ją rozdawać wokoło, bo się w tobie nie mieści
    Hoc fac - tak czyń.
    A tergo - od tyłu; z tyłu.
    I czarne włosy posiwieją. Safona

    Valid HTML 4.01 Transitional

    Free website template provided by freeweblooks.com